Output ddf067bc00a12896421f76833341c3133d3ecef43f9fa213221aca075984052b:0

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_32 b22ff8e10a533681a3e4bffd7f278ae361bc28cc58d5c94c2cd2a2d7e59568ad
address
bc1qkghl3cg22vmgrglyhl7h7fu2udsmc2xvtr2ujnpv623d0ev4dzks55r67y
transaction
ddf067bc00a12896421f76833341c3133d3ecef43f9fa213221aca075984052b
confirmations
328339
spent
true